The Finance Minister, Mr Ken Ofori-Atta has told Parliament that the government has secured the $100 million it earmarked in March this year for the fight against COVID-19 in the country.
He said the amount, equivalent to GHȼ572 million, was available to be disbursed in accordance with the country’s public financial management procedures and rules.

Sixteen persons have been arrested in Kasoa in the Central Region for failing to give tangible reasons why they were in town during the Covid-19 partial lockdown.
A total of 15 checkpoints have been mounted in the Awutu Senya Municipality to enforce the lockdown.
